This project was meant to be a reflection of the current wave of misinformation that is spread about the European Union and come as a reinforcement of what the EU has meant for its citizens and what its citizens stand to gain. The tagline of  “What is it in for me?” aims to highlight the benefits of eing an EU citizen and counterattack the nature of the misinformation that tries to say that the EU has other interests than the ones of its people.

This brochure focuses on accessible design, using an accessible font, limited colour and is made to be easy to print even at home or in schools, looking to spread its truth. The vision of this brochure is to paint the journey and idea of what living in the EU does for its citizens. It is simple and straightforward in its message, touching on important points. 



The design you see when you open the leaflet is almost childlike, inviting people of all ages to interact and even help paint the picture by colouring it. It features images of travel, developed Eastern European cities, the legacy of the European culture, as well as its growth and focus on environmentalism.

The “myth vs truth” section touches exactly on misinformation and what it usually focuses on. Overall, it is a lighthearted, optimism-focused leaflet that reminds its readers of how being in the EU might have improved their life.
